Economics and Business Studies
General overview & picture: Well qualified subject specialists offer a wide range of courses to develop students' interests in the business and financial sectors, with Economics becoming ever more popular at both GCSE and A level. Students gain a full appreciation of how markets and the real economy operate, using up to date examples and thought provoking classroom discussion to interpret daily news from the Economic, Political and Business World. An Economics and Financial Markets club enables current issues to be discussed in more depth. GCSE Business Studies provides students with an introduction to the departments within a business, as well as an appreciation of the external environment within which businesses operate The Applied Business course at Key Stage 5 helps encourage students to develop skills, knowledge and understanding in realistic business contexts, such as discovering the problems and opportunities faced by local businesses. This option will appeal to students who have a preference for coursework, as two-thirds of the Units are internally assessed by portfolio.
KS4 Economics topics include: Supply + demand Elasticity Business structures Taxation + Govt. spending Externalities Inflation + Growth Unemployment Exchange rates
KS4 Business topics include: Setting up a business Production Marketing Finance Human resources External business environment
Economics AS: F581: Markets in Action F582: The National and the International Economy A2: F583: Economics of Work and Leisure F585: The Global Economy
Applied Business AS Unit 1: Investigating Business Unit 2: People in Business Unit 3: Financial Planning (exam) A2 Unit 8: Business Planning Unit 10: Promotional Activities Unit 12: Managing People (exam)
